While many B.C. businesses have struggled during the pandemic, others have adapted and thrived. Case in point, an Afghan immigrant launched a food business shortly before the restrictions but soon found a niche market for those holding virtual events. And as Catherine Urquhart reports, the owner is now looking to expand.
